Um Guia para Iniciantes sobre Blockchain: O Que É e Como Funciona

Um Guia para Iniciantes sobre Blockchain: O Que É e Como Funciona

Introdução à Tecnologia Blockchain

Em sua essência, uma blockchain é um livro-razão digital distribuído e imutável. Pense nela como um tipo especial de caderno que é compartilhado entre muitas pessoas. Uma vez que algo é escrito neste caderno, não pode ser apagado ou alterado. Este caderno é usado para registrar transações de forma segura e transparente. A tecnologia foi introduzida pela primeira vez como o sistema subjacente para a criptomoeda Bitcoin (BTC), mas suas aplicações potenciais se estendem muito além das moedas digitais.

Diferente de um banco de dados tradicional gerenciado por uma autoridade central (como um banco ou governo), uma blockchain é gerenciada por uma rede ponto a ponto (peer-to-peer). Cada participante na rede possui uma cópia do livro-razão, criando um sistema descentralizado. Essa descentralização é o que confere à blockchain suas propriedades únicas de segurança, transparência e resistência à censura.

Como uma Blockchain Funciona? Os Componentes Principais

Para entender como a blockchain alcança suas características únicas, é essencial detalhar seus componentes fundamentais: blocos, correntes e a própria rede.

Blocos: Os Tijolos da Corrente

Uma blockchain consiste em uma lista de registros em contínuo crescimento, chamados 'blocos'. Cada bloco contém três elementos principais:

  • Dados: O tipo de dado depende do propósito da blockchain. Para uma criptomoeda como o Bitcoin (BTC), seriam detalhes da transação, como remetente, destinatário e quantia.
  • Hash: Um identificador único, semelhante a uma impressão digital, para o bloco. É gerado a partir do conteúdo do bloco. Qualquer alteração no conteúdo, por menor que seja, resultará em um hash completamente diferente.
  • Hash do Bloco Anterior: Este é o elemento crucial que liga os blocos, formando uma corrente. Cada bloco contém o hash daquele que veio antes dele.

Correntes: Ligando Blocos de Forma Segura

A inclusão do hash do bloco anterior é o que torna uma blockchain tão segura. Ela cria uma corrente cronológica e inquebrável. Se um ator mal-intencionado tentasse alterar os dados em um bloco específico, o hash desse bloco mudaria. Como o bloco seguinte contém o hash original do bloco alterado, essa mudança quebraria a ligação entre eles. Para tornar o bloco alterado válido novamente, o invasor teria que recalcular os hashes de todos os blocos subsequentes na corrente, o que é computacionalmente intensivo e praticamente impossível em uma rede grande e ativa.

Descentralização: O Poder de uma Rede Distribuída

Em vez de ser armazenado em um único local central, o livro-razão da blockchain é distribuído por uma rede de computadores, muitas vezes chamados de 'nós' (nodes). Cada nó tem uma cópia completa de toda a blockchain. Quando um novo bloco é adicionado, ele é transmitido para todos os nós da rede. Essa descentralização garante que não haja um único ponto de falha. Se um nó ficar offline, a rede continua a operar sem interrupção. Também torna os dados altamente resistentes à adulteração, pois um invasor precisaria controlar mais de 50% do poder computacional da rede (um 'ataque de 51%') para alterar a corrente, um feito extremamente difícil e caro de se alcançar em grandes blockchains como Bitcoin (BTC) ou Ethereum (ETH).

Mecanismos de Consenso: Concordando sobre a Verdade

Como não há uma autoridade central para validar as transações, os nós da rede devem concordar sobre o estado do livro-razão. Isso é alcançado através de 'mecanismos de consenso'. Estes são protocolos que garantem que todos os participantes tenham uma cópia idêntica do livro-razão. Os dois tipos mais comuns são:

  • Proof of Work (PoW): Usado pelo Bitcoin (BTC), este mecanismo exige que os nós (chamados 'mineradores') resolvam quebra-cabeças matemáticos complexos. O primeiro minerador a resolver o quebra-cabeça pode adicionar o próximo bloco à corrente e é recompensado com criptomoeda. Este processo requer um poder computacional significativo, tornando caro enganar o sistema.
  • Proof of Stake (PoS): Uma alternativa ao PoW, usada por redes como a Ethereum (ETH). No PoS, os validadores 'apostam' (stake) sua própria criptomoeda como garantia para ter a chance de validar novos blocos. Se agirem de forma desonesta, correm o risco de perder suas moedas apostadas. O PoS é geralmente mais eficiente em termos de energia do que o PoW.

Características-Chave da Tecnologia Blockchain

A arquitetura única da blockchain dá origem a várias características-chave que a tornam uma tecnologia poderosa.

  • Imutabilidade: Uma vez que os dados são registrados em uma blockchain, é extremamente difícil alterá-los ou excluí-los. A ligação criptográfica dos blocos garante que qualquer alteração seja imediatamente aparente e rejeitada pela rede.
  • Transparência: Embora a identidade dos participantes possa ser pseudônima, as próprias transações são muitas vezes públicas e visíveis por qualquer pessoa na rede. Isso cria um sistema transparente e auditável.
  • Segurança: Através da criptografia, descentralização e mecanismos de consenso, a blockchain fornece um alto nível de segurança para os dados registrados.
  • Sem Ponto Único de Falha: Como o livro-razão é distribuído por milhares de nós, o sistema é altamente resiliente. Não há um servidor central que possa ser alvo de invasores ou sofrer uma paralisação.

Tipos de Blockchains

Nem todas as blockchains são iguais. Elas podem ser categorizadas com base em suas permissões de acesso.

  • Blockchains Públicas: São abertas e sem permissão. Qualquer pessoa pode se juntar à rede, ler o livro-razão e enviar transações. Exemplos incluem Bitcoin (BTC) e Ethereum (ETH).
  • Blockchains Privadas: São permissionadas и controladas por uma única organização. Os participantes devem ser convidados para participar. Elas são frequentemente usadas para aplicações empresariais internas onde a privacidade e o controle são primordiais.
  • Blockchains de Consórcio: Um modelo híbrido onde uma blockchain é governada por um grupo de organizações em vez de uma única. Oferece um meio-termo entre a total transparência das cadeias públicas e o controle de uma única entidade das cadeias privadas.

Aplicações e Casos de Uso da Blockchain

Embora inicialmente concebida para criptomoedas, a tecnologia blockchain tem uma vasta gama de aplicações potenciais em várias indústrias.

  • Criptomoedas: O caso de uso mais conhecido, permitindo sistemas de dinheiro eletrônico ponto a ponto seguros como o Bitcoin (BTC).
  • DeFi (Finanças Descentralizadas): Recriando sistemas financeiros tradicionais como empréstimos, empréstimos e negociação sem intermediários, principalmente em plataformas como a Ethereum (ETH).
  • Gerenciamento da Cadeia de Suprimentos: Rastreando mercadorias da origem ao destino, aumentando a transparência e reduzindo a fraude.
  • NFTs (Tokens Não Fungíveis): Representando a propriedade de ativos digitais ou físicos únicos, criando novos mercados para arte, colecionáveis e itens de jogos.
  • Sistemas de Votação: Criando sistemas de votação eletrônica seguros e transparentes para reduzir fraudes e aumentar a confiança nas eleições.
  • Cuidados de Saúde: Gerenciando e compartilhando registros médicos de pacientes de forma segura, mantendo a privacidade.

Conclusão: O Futuro da Blockchain

A tecnologia blockchain é mais do que apenas a base para criptomoedas; é uma ferramenta poderosa para criar sistemas mais seguros, transparentes e eficientes. Embora ainda enfrente desafios como escalabilidade, consumo de energia (para PoW) e incerteza regulatória, seu desenvolvimento continua em ritmo acelerado. À medida que a tecnologia amadurece, podemos esperar vê-la integrada em uma gama ainda mais ampla de indústrias, mudando fundamentalmente a forma como interagimos com os dados e confiamos uns nos outros em um mundo digital.

Perguntas Frequentes

Não. Blockchain é a tecnologia subjacente que torna o Bitcoin (BTC) possível. O Bitcoin (BTC) é a primeira e mais famosa aplicação da tecnologia blockchain, mas a tecnologia em si pode ser usada para muitos outros propósitos além de criptomoedas.

Embora as blockchains sejam altamente seguras, elas não são completamente imunes a ataques. O ataque teórico mais discutido é um 'ataque de 51%', onde uma única entidade ou grupo ganha o controle de mais de 50% do poder de hash da rede, permitindo-lhes alterar transações recentes. No entanto, isso é extremamente caro e difícil de executar em blockchains grandes e estabelecidas.

Um mecanismo de consenso é um conjunto de regras que permite que os nós distribuídos de uma rede blockchain concordem sobre o estado atual do livro-razão sem uma autoridade central. Ele garante que cada novo bloco adicionado à corrente seja válido e que todos os nós mantenham uma cópia idêntica e sincronizada da blockchain. Exemplos comuns são Proof of Work (PoW) e Proof of Stake (PoS).

Uma blockchain pública não tem permissão, o que significa que qualquer pessoa pode se juntar à rede, participar do consenso e visualizar o histórico de transações (por exemplo, Bitcoin (BTC), Ethereum (ETH)). Uma blockchain privada é permissionada, controlada por uma única entidade que determina quem pode entrar e participar. As blockchains privadas são normalmente usadas por empresas para aplicações internas.

Não. Assim como você não precisa ser um programador para usar a internet, você não precisa ser um para usar aplicações de blockchain. Para a maioria dos usuários, a interação com a tecnologia blockchain acontece através de aplicativos fáceis de usar, como carteiras de criptomoedas ou plataformas DeFi, que abstraem a complexidade subjacente.

Um 'bloco' é uma estrutura de dados que agrupa um conjunto de transações. Cada bloco contém os dados da transação, um carimbo de data/hora, um hash único que identifica o bloco e o hash do bloco anterior na corrente. Essa ligação de blocos cria a natureza cronológica e imutável da blockchain.

A descentralização é crucial porque elimina a necessidade de uma autoridade central, o que remove pontos únicos de falha e controle. Ela distribui a confiança entre todos os participantes da rede, tornando o sistema mais resiliente, seguro e resistente à censura ou manipulação por qualquer entidade única.

Algumas limitações importantes incluem escalabilidade (o número de transações que uma rede pode processar por segundo), consumo de energia (particularmente para blockchains Proof of Work), armazenamento de dados (blockchains crescem continuamente) e incerteza regulatória. Os desenvolvedores estão trabalhando ativamente em soluções para esses desafios, como soluções de escalonamento de Camada 2 e mecanismos de consenso mais eficientes em termos de energia, como o Proof of Stake.

We use cookies to improve your experience. By continuing to visit this site you agree to our use of cookies. Learn more